I'm hoping to get some advice from the undoubted wealth of experience
subscribed to this list.

We've got dedicated server, 6 x 2.3ghz (AMD Opteron 6276), 16GB RAM,
200GB HDD, which struggles to run a full 24 slot TF2 server smoothly.

It used to be running CentOS 5.x, and a TF2 server would occasionally
spike beyond 100% of a core. Months of experimentation resulted in some
improvement, but nothing really satisfying.
Also tried all the things suggested in
http://wiki.fragaholics.de/index.php/EN:Linux_Optimization_Guide

For the last few days, it's been rebuilt with Debian 6.0 with a
built-on-the-box kernel of 3.3.1, following the recommendations listed in
the fragaholics' wiki.
http://wiki.fragaholics.de/index.php/EN:Kernel_Configuration_General

Still there has been no improvement. If anything it's worse with
sustained periods of srcds_linux requiring more than 100% of a core.

The TF2 server is just running a basic sourcemod setup.

Any advise would be very gratefully received. Could it be that the
hardware is simply not up to it regardless of OS and configuration?

Has anyone here manage to get a 24 slot TF2 server to run smoothly on the
same or comparable hardware?

Happy to supply any further info as required.
